Mitta is a Nordic consulting company with broad expertise in land, water, and environmental issues. They offer services in surveying technology, geotechnics, environmental and laboratory operations, and have been an established player in the Swedish market since 2017. The business is growing in northern Sweden, where they have offices in both Umeå and Luleå, and they are now looking for more employees for their Measurement business area. Their assignments span several industries, including construction, infrastructure, industry, railways, and mining.
As a survey technician or survey engineer at Mitta, you will work on varied assignments in surveying, both in the field and in the office. The work includes setting out, measuring, and handling measurement data in various types of projects. You will participate in planning, execution, and follow-up together with colleagues and customers, and have the opportunity to take responsibility for both practical and technical parts of the projects. Depending on experience, the role can be adapted to different levels of responsibility and complexity.
Examples of tasks:
- Perform setting out and measurement in various types of projects, for example in the mining industry or infrastructure.
- Work in the field, in the office, or with modeling and data management.
- Handle project documentation and contribute to efficient construction processes.
- Use modern tools such as drones, CAD, and BIM.
- Participate in both short and long assignments in areas such as infrastructure, industry, and mining.
- Be responsible for documentation, follow-up, and customer contact.
- Participate in planning and some administration related to the projects.
